Compact Planar Arrays Based on Parasitic Superdirective Elements

Résumé

This paper addresses the problem of designing compact antenna arrays for UHF band by using small superdi-rective unit-elements. A small parasitic two-element array is designed for 868M Hz European RFID band. This array with a size factor (ka = 1.1) has a total directivity of 7dBi and radiation efficiency of 43.4%. Then this array is integrated in a 2 × 2 planar array. A parametric analysis on the inter-element distance is performed revealing the tradeoffs between the antenna-dimensions,-directivity and-efficiency. A small 2 × 2 antenna array with dimensions of 34 × 34cm 2 presenting a total directivity of 12.6dBi and radiation efficiency of 41% is designed.
